Understanding Dieffenbachia Propagation Methods
There aremultiple methodstopropagate dieffenbachia plant life , each offer its own advantages and challenge . Let ’s explore the most popular techniques :
1. Stem Cuttings
This is the most common and aboveboard method forpropagating dieffenbachia . Select ahealthy stemwith several nodes and cut it into sections , each containing at least one guest . rootle the cutting in water or potting mix .
2. Air Layering
Thistechnique involve inducing root growthon a fore while it is still impound to themother industrial plant . Asmall incisionis made on the shank , which is then wrapped in moist sphagnum moss . Once root word have formed , the stem can be severed and planted .
3. Division
If your dieffenbachia plant hasmultiple stem growingfrom a single root system , you could split it into individual industrial plant . cautiously separate the stem and ensure each has a portion of the ascendant system .
Step-by-Step Guide to Stem Cutting Propagation
Materials You’ll Need:
Instructions:
1 . Select a Stem : select ahealthy stemwith several nodes and no mark of disease.2 . tailor the Stem : Cut the prow into section , each containing at least one node . The length of the thinning canvary dependingon the size of it of the plant.3 . Prepare the Cuttings : withdraw any leaves from the bottom of the cutting . you could duck thecut endinrooting hormoneto promote root growth.4 . Root in pee : aim the cuttings in acontainer filledwith water . Keep thewater leveljust below the nodes.5 . Root inPotting Mix : Fill a container with well - drainingpotting mix . found the cut in the potting mix , see the nodes are covered.6 . Provide Warmth and Humidity : put the cuttings in a affectionate , humid environment . you’re able to cover the container with aplastic bagor aim it in a propagator.7 . Monitor and Care : Keep thepotting mixor water moist but not soggy . Check theroots on a regular basis . Once the etymon are well - give , you’re able to graft the cutting into individual pots .

Frequently Asked Questions
Q : How long does it take fordieffenbachia cuttingsto root?A : Rooting time depart dependingon agent such as temperature and humidity . It can take several weeks to months for roots to develop . Q : Can Ipropagate dieffenbachia plantsin soil?A : Yes , you canpropagate dieffenbachiasin soil . check the soil is well - draining and kept moist but not sloughy . Q : What is the best time of class to propagate dieffenbachia plants?A : The best sentence topropagate dieffenbachia plantsis during thegrowing season , which istypically springand summer .
